BEIJING: After two Games clouded by COVID-19 restrictions, Paris 2024 are looking to launch a new momentum for the sporting extravaganza, promising an Olympic “light at the end of the tunnel.” One hundred years after France last hosted the Summer Olympics amid the post-World War One Années Folles (crazy years) period, Paris aims to be the stage for carefree Games as they return to Europe for the first time in a decade. “We want to take the Games out of the stadiums, with a ceremony out in the city and a marathon open to the general public,” Tony Estanguet, a triple canoeing Olympic champion who was France’s flag-bearer at the 2008 Beijing Games opening ceremony, told Reuters.

International Olympic Committee (IOC) member Nita Ambani, on Saturday, made a presentation on the same to the IOC members in Beijing and the assembly unanimously voted in India’s favour to host the next ‘session’. An Olympic Session is the general meeting of the members of the IOC and it's supreme organ. All IOC Session decisions are final. The IOC has a total of 101 members with voting rights, who attend the sessions. The Indian delegation, led by Ms Ambani, also included Indian Olympic Association (IOC) president Narinder Batra, Youth Affairs and Sports Minister Anurag Thakur and India’s first individual Olympic gold medalist Abhinav Bindra. “It’s a great moment of pride for India as this Olympic session will inspire a youth-heavy population of the country to adapt to a vibrant sporting culture,” say those who were tracking developments.
